    Royal Danish Yacht

    The photos are taken on the 11-04-2011 in the Harbour of Frederikshavn.
    The royal yacht stay/lay in the navy Harbour in Frederikshavn each winter. All winter she is rigged off and packed down and the whole ship are put into a great big tent to Keep her dry, clean and warm, (yes they heat up inside the tent during the winter). And all winter craftsmen are doing a lot of work on her to Keep her up to royal ship-shape. And in April each year they un-wrap her and put up the masts and make her ready to go out to sea...
    This was the first day they went out to sea to Train the new Crew to work and serve the royalties while at sea and in the of that trip they went to Copenhagen where the queen payed a visit on board letting her flag to be hoisted in stead of the normal flag. This way it is marked that the summer season on board the Queens royal yacht has begun.... same procedure each and every year....
